KPIs for Social Media Site Marketing That Connection to Earnings

Most social programs look great in a deck long prior to they look excellent on a P&L. The space shows up when groups commemorate views, suches as, or share of voice while finance maintains asking the same concern: did any one of this move earnings? You can link that space, yet it takes technique in exactly how you define KPIs, how you instrument your funnel, and how you hold projects liable for cash-generating actions, not vanity metrics.

I have run social programs for items with $19 registrations and for offers that close north of $200,000. The KPIs that matter shift with the sales movement, yet the concept holds: line up social metrics to leading indications of income, and after that validate with lagging signs that feed your monetary model.

What it suggests to tie a social KPI to revenue

Tying a KPI to income does not indicate every blog post receives a direct ROI estimation. Social touches the top of the channel and stays with a customer well past the initial click, so linear, last-click accounting under-credits the network. Still, a KPI must clear two tests:

  • Causality test: There is a plausible, evidenced course from this statistics to money. For example, "trial requests from LinkedIn" passes; "impressions on a brand video clip" does not, unless you can show that incrementally higher impacts in-market lift downstream conversion rates.
  • Measurability examination: You can catch the information with acceptable accuracy and attach it to the rest of your revenue instrumentation. If your CRM can not link social-sourced leads with opportunities, the KPI will not take a trip much in a QBR.

When both tests hold, the statistics gains its keep in your dashboard. The method is picking the appropriate ones for your purchasing cycle and then educating the organization to make decisions with them.

Map social to the profits channel you in fact have

Before choosing KPIs, map the channel phases and the conversion math that sits between them. A direct-to-consumer shop that markets a $60 item on-site has a brief course: session, product sight, contribute to cart, purchase. A B2B company selling a six-figure annual agreement may have 8 to 12 touches before an SDR also qualifies the account, and another 6 to 10 stakeholders prior to a deal closes.

Here's the factor: social KPIs should mirror the phases you can influence.

For business, focus on social sessions that result in product sights, includes in haul, check outs launched, and finished orders. Step profits per social session and payment margin per caste, not just last-click acknowledgment. I have actually seen Instagram Reels generate cheaper sessions than paid search, however with half the add-to-cart price, so the expense per purchase looked much better in advertisements supervisor than in the bank account.

For B2B, broaden your sight to pipeline production. Track social-sourced first-touch leads, social-assisted leads, demonstration requests from social campaigns, conferences held with social as a first or considerable touch, and qualified pipe generated. The task of social in B2B frequently consists of warming up the market, increasing rate within accounts, and arming champions with possessions that aid them interact socially the acquisition internally. If you avoid those facts, you under-measure the channel and hinder it.

The list of KPIs that actually attach to revenue

Most dashboards come to be cluttered. The operators that keep spending plans and trust make the right to a concise set of KPIs that the CFO can check out without a translator.

  • Revenue attributed to social: Use a mixed attribution model that business settles on. Also a basic position-based design can stabilize first- and last-touch blind spots. Track both direct income from social last-click and helped earnings where social appears in the conversion course. The ratio tells you whether social is working as a door-opener, a closer, or both.
  • Cost per revenue occasion: Pair spend to end results that correlate very closely with revenue. For DTC, that is cost per acquisition. For lead-gen, that is cost per sales-qualified chance or expense per meeting held. If your information is slim, expense per advertising certified lead can function as a proxy, yet pressure-test conversion rates to ensure it is not a vanity checkpoint.
  • Pipeline developed and affected: For B2B, social-sourced pipeline is the gold metric. If sales uses a CRM with proper campaign influence models, you can additionally report earnings influence within a 30 to 90-day lookback, segmented by network and content kind. This minimizes fights over debt when bargains have several touches.
  • Velocity metrics: Track the impact of social on time-to-purchase or time-to-opportunity. When we layered high-intent retargeting web content on LinkedIn, one team saw opportunity-to-close avoid 74 days to 61 days for accounts with 3 or even more social touches. That change sustained a budget boost much better than any type of involvement rate.
  • Repeat acquisition and development indications: For membership or multi-product businesses, social can minimize churn and drive upsell. Screen social-driven traffic to onboarding guides, community web content, and item education. Connect this to renewal rates or development income for mates that involved with these properties. It needs clean mate tagging, yet even moderate gains in retention commonly tower over new-customer wins in impact.

These are not the only metrics you will watch, yet they must anchor budget plan and method decisions. Second metrics like CTR and involvement rate issue as diagnostic devices, not as scoreboard numbers.

Instrumentation that makes profits KPIs defensible

If your information is soft, your KPIs are soft. The unglamorous job below divides groups that win spending plan cycles from groups who offer nice creative.

Own your monitoring taxonomy. Usage UTM parameters with consistent conventions by campaign, innovative, target market, and goal. https://rentry.co/cp774a42 I have actually enjoyed seven-figure programs collapse right into attribution mush since "utm_campaign=spring" indicated six various things to 6 various people. Develop a short, human-readable taxonomy and implement it.

Tie identity where feasible. For commerce, server-side occasion tracking and conversion APIs minimize signal loss and boost occasion matching, which cleans up cost per purchase numbers. For B2B, use kinds that pass concealed UTM fields right into your CRM and advertising and marketing automation platform. When a kind is organized on a social lead-gen unit, ensure the field mapping presses clean source and campaign information into the lead record.

Agree on acknowledgment regulations with money prior to you present outcomes. If you plan to report position-based acknowledgment for social, but financing will just approve last-click, your victories will obtain cut down. Pursue a compromise version and release it. Also imperfect consistency beats constant design switching.

Implement holdout examinations. Regularly keep social task from a matched collection of geographies or accounts, after that gauge sales end results. This isolates incrementality. A customer brand name I worked with held out five postal code per DMA for 2 weeks each quarter. The incremental sales per thousand impressions from those tests anchored our media mix model and avoided knee-jerk cuts when CPMs rose.

Connect offline and online. If you sell via stores or field sales, established methods to link the gap: discount codes one-of-a-kind to a social audience, POS inquiries that determine social exposure, or account-level matching for ABM campaigns. Do not anticipate excellence, yet do go for directional self-confidence that endures scrutiny.

What to see at each phase of the funnel

Dashboards that mirror customer stages let you capture concerns very early and plan sensible outcomes.

At the understanding phase, withstand the response to celebrate impressions or gross reach. Rather, keep track of quality reach within your target sections, view-through price on videos longer than ten seconds, and click intent that lines up with your customer's trip. When a tech company chased after raw reach on TikTok, they located 70 percent of viewers were outside their ICP. After tightening up target market and creative to concentrate on problem-solution narratives for DevOps leaders, pricey CPMs climbed up, yet qualified site sessions increased and downstream demo demands rose 38 percent.

At the consideration stage, focus on content-assisted behaviors. Seek repeat brand searches after exposure, direct landings on product contrast pages, or tool downloads that suggest energetic study. For B2B, track interaction with case studies and technical docs provided in social retargeting flows.

At the conversion stage, watch add-to-cart and check out initiation rates by entry web page, discount rate use that deteriorates margin, kind completion prices, and reserved meetings held. Imaginative that spikes CTR however depresses add-to-cart rate is costly inquisitiveness. A finance app when pressed a meme-heavy project that doubled clicks yet attracted freebie hunters. Purchase rate dropped 42 percent and the efficient CPAs tripled. The KPI that conserved the quarter was payment margin per purchase, not set you back per install.

Post-purchase and retention are worthy of space on the social dashboard. Step the number of clients who communicate with onboarding messages or neighborhood web content within 14 days of acquisition, NPS shifts among fans versus non-followers, and support ticket deflection from social tutorials. In one registration organization, a moderate series of social how-to videos reduced first-month churn by 1.8 factors in the mate that involved with them. That result, increased by lifetime worth, justified specialized editorial resources greater than any kind of top-of-funnel ad.

Benchmarks that matter and those that do not

Marketers long for standards, however they often deceive. Platforms publish international averages for CTR or CPM that are useless for your group and imaginative approach. A specialty B2B target market in The United States and Canada will pay greater CPMs and produce lower CTR than a mass-market way of life brand, and that is not a trouble if the revenue mathematics works.

Hold your criteria inside your very own data. Use rolling averages for CTR, expense per include in cart, conversion price from session to buy, and expense per meeting collection. Damage them out by audience section, imaginative type, and channel stage. When a new project launches, compare to the typicals that apply. You will certainly find outliers quicker and withstand chasing after a reduced CPM that containers acquisition rate.

When external benchmarks help, keep them narrow: category-specific CPAs from platform representatives, competitive share of spend in your geographies, and normal assisted-conversion shares for your market. Treat them as guardrails, not goals.

When your social KPIs misdirect you

Three catches turn up often.

First, retargeting over-credit. Retargeting swimming pools are familiar, low-cost, and they look great in system reporting. If you put a lot of your spending plan into people that currently planned to buy, you will report terrific return while depriving the top of the funnel. Watch on new-to-file clients or web new accounts touched, and secure budget for prospecting even when retargeting resembles a hero.

Second, discount rate dependency. Discount coupons and social-only promotion codes pump up conversion and profits, yet they can train consumers to await bargains and compress margins. Track payment margin, not simply profits. When we added a 15 percent code to a social campaign, purchase volume jumped 24 percent, but contribution margin per order fell sufficient to make complete contribution flat. The KPI that conserved us was margin-adjusted ROAS.

Third, channel cannibalization. If paid social is catching conversions that would have arrived using email or direct, your global earnings may not climb despite more powerful network KPIs. Run holdouts, display network overlap, and present consolidated metrics to avoid a covering game.

Budgeting with revenue KPIs

Budgets move toward clarity. If you want more cash for social, reveal the profits mathematics in a manner that financing counts on. Develop a simple forecast that starts with spend, uses anticipated CPM or CPC, after that presses with observed conversion rates by channel stage to income and margin. Consist of self-confidence periods. Update the version once a week with genuine data and emphasize variance.

Plan for diminishing returns. As you scale a winning target market, efficiency ultimately decays. Track low price per revenue event. When marginal CPA crosses your threshold, broaden to surrounding target markets or shift to imaginative refreshes instead of compeling extra spend into the very same segment.

If your model counts greatly on assisted conversions, devote to running routine experiments that verify incrementality. Having the ability to say "our last 2 holdouts revealed a 6 to 9 percent lift in web sales in markets with social running" finishes the argument faster than any platform screenshot.

A quick playbook by service model

Every company's mathematics is one-of-a-kind, but a couple of patterns hold.

Consumer ecommerce: Anchor on contribution-margin ROAS, expense per acquisition, and new consumer rate. Segment by product category and AOV. Maintain a close eye on add-to-cart and checkout initiation rates from social landers. Usage imaginative developed for the system's indigenous habits, but measure with onsite conversion metrics. Seasonal screening with tidy UTMs and product-feed hygiene pays off greater than chasing the most affordable CPM.

Subscription apps: Post-install events matter more than installs. Track set you back per trial beginning, trial-to-paid conversion price by source, and day-30 retention for social-acquired customers. I have cut CPI by fifty percent in campaigns that later on showed 40 percent lower day-30 retention. Inexpensive installs are an impression when LTV decays.

B2B lead gen: Elevate past MQLs. Procedure expense per meeting held, opportunity rate from social-sourced leads, pipe produced, and win price for social-influenced offers. Align with SDR management on lead managing SLAs and responses loops on lead top quality. Web content that furnishes the champion to persuade their peers often yields even more pipeline than clever top-of-funnel hooks.

PLG and crossbreed activities: Mix the above. Track sign-ups from social, activation events within the item, and conversion to paid tiers. If social accomplices turn on faster or invite teammates at a higher rate, you have an income story also prior to an AE calls.
